Microcrystalline Cellulose (MCC) is a cornerstone pharmaceutical excipient, meticulously derived from refined wood pulp. Its unique physicochemical properties position it as an indispensable ingredient for pharmaceutical, food, and cosmetic industries. As a binder, disintegrant, filler, and diluent, MCC plays a pivotal role in the manufacturing of tablets and capsules, ensuring product stability, consistency, and effective drug release.

Key Applications of Microcrystalline Cellulose
Pharmaceutical Manufacturing
MCC is vital as a binder and disintegrant in tablets and capsules, ensuring consistent dosing and effective drug release, a key component in the microcrystalline cellulose binder function.
Food Production
Utilized as an anti-caking agent, stabilizer, and texture modifier, MCC enhances the quality and consistency of various processed food products.
Cosmetics and Personal Care
In cosmetics, MCC serves as an abrasive, absorbent, and viscosity enhancer, contributing to the texture and stability of hair and skin care products.
Animal Nutrition
As a technological additive in animal feed, MCC acts as an emulsifier, stabilizer, and binder, supporting the health and formulation of animal nutrition products.
